BFA teams to battle in cup final


THE Hampshire Junior B Cup will be won by a team from the Hayward League this season after the two BDFA participants were successful in their respective semi-finals.

Unbeaten Division Six title contenders Bluewood Athletic brushed aside Fareham Park Rangers 4-0 with goals from Jack Foster (2), Mark Wheeler and Gary Clarie, while, in the other semi-final, AFC Ringwood just got the better of Bentley 2-1 thanks to Robert Stephenson and William Lowth.

• Ashley Nash netted for Christchurch Royals, but they crashed to a 4-1 defeat against Basingstoke Royals in their Hampshire Junior A Cup semi-final.

• Division Eight high-fliers Rockbourne are through to the final of the Hampshire Junior C Cup after Simon Colborne, Jason Smith and Darren Gale gave them the verdict 3-2 in their semi-final with Lord Chichester.

Last season’s Mark Hart Sunday Senior Cup finalists Bournemouth Sports have an opportunity to make amends for their extra-time defeat after Simon Croydon steered them to a 1-0 semi-final victory over TX United.

Their opponents in the Hurn Bridge final will be Foresters Arms who were 4-1 winners against New Milton Town. Foresters had a commanding four-goal lead thanks to Elliot Boylan (2), David Foster and an own goal, before New Milton pulled one back through Matt Molloy.

• Joe Kittle nabbed a hat-trick in Bournemouth Electric’s 6-1 MA Hart Robbins Cup fifth-round triumph over Queens Park Rovers. Dan Pidgley, Scott Sanderson and Dan Baguley were the other Electric marksmen, with Matt Blake providing some consolation for QPR.

• Matt Huckle netted for Tudor Rose in their MA Hart Lawrence A Brivati Cup semi-final, but Division Four front-runners Shoulder of Mutton went through to the final after Jamie Moores (2) and Tom Hall gave them the upper hand 3-1.
